Pre-planting preparations are critical. Soil should be enriched with organic matter, and a pH range between 6.0 and 7.0 is ideal for maximizing nutrient uptake. Growers are advised to conduct regular soil tests and adjust fertilizer schedules accordingly, as data consistently show that proper soil management can boost cannabinoid and terpene production by up to 15%.
The vegetative stage of FreeWorld typically lasts between 4 to 6 weeks indoors, during which time plants benefit from 18 hours of light per day. This extended period of light exposure helps develop strong root systems and robust foliage, setting the stage for a productive flowering phase. Consistent tracking of growth indicators, such as leaf color and trichome onset, can help identify the optimal time to transition to the flowering phase.
Flowering usually spans 8 to 10 weeks, although this may vary slightly based on specific environmental conditions and growing practices. During flowering, it is crucial to reduce light exposure to 12 hours per day to stimulate bud formation. Data from previous batches have shown that maintaining this strict light schedule contributes to an average THC yield consistency within a variance of ±1.5%.

Harvesting at the right time is perhaps the most crucial step in ensuring the final product meets quality expectations. Trichome monitoring using a jeweler’s loupe to assess maturity is standard practice; growers typically wait until 70-80% of the trichomes are cloudy before harvesting. Research shows that this timing can significantly affect the levels of both THC and terpenes, ensuring the best balance of potency and flavor for the end-user.
Post-harvest handling involves careful drying and curing. FreeWorld benefits from a slow drying process of about 7 to 10 days in a controlled environment to lock in flavor and potency. Subsequent curing for at least 2 weeks in airtight containers has been shown to improve the smoothness and overall sensory profile of the final product, with some studies indicating that optimal curing can enhance terpene retention by up to 20%.
